Amy Long
About Amy Long
Amy Long is an Associate Publisher for Content Revenue at The Chronicle of Higher Education, where she has worked since 2019. With extensive experience in content marketing and team leadership, she previously held various senior roles at InvestorPlace Media, LLC from 2007 to 2018.
Current Role at The Chronicle of Higher Education
Amy Long serves as the Associate Publisher for Content Revenue at The Chronicle of Higher Education. She has held this position since 2019, contributing to the organization's strategic goals in Washington, D.C. In her role, she leads cross-functional team collaboration and is responsible for cultivating vendor relationships and forming external partnerships to support business growth.
Previous Experience at InvestorPlace Media, LLC
Amy Long has extensive experience at InvestorPlace Media, LLC, where she worked in various leadership roles from 2007 to 2018. She started as Vice President of Marketing in 2007 and progressed to Vice President & Group Publisher from 2010 to 2012, and then to Senior Vice President & Group Publisher from 2012 to 2018. During her tenure, she successfully integrated systems and provided training to enhance team performance.
Education and Professional Development
Amy Long studied Communications at Salisbury University, where she earned a Bachelor of Arts degree. She further developed her leadership skills through the Lazar Holbrook Training Program, focusing on leadership, conflict resolution, interviewing, project management, and communications. Additionally, she completed the Advanced Achievement Leadership Program at the Bell Leadership Institute in Chapel Hill, NC.
